You have to wait until your current ticket expires.

If you bought the ticket directly they can do some class of offset and issue you a ticket for 12 months from Sept 1st less the value remaining on the existing ticket. Its not really practical for taxsaver customers

RTE naturally cut the sentence which said, DB and IE have indicated that they could provide a single card but are prohibited by contract from doing so. The smartcard in the video is actually mine!

We have had several rounds of correspondence with the Taxsaver office in IE and have always found them outstandingly helpful.

Anyone with a Heuston side ticket giving trouble should get it replaced, major changes were made recently which might clear the problems there. As always avoid use of the on bus ticket validator, show the driver the ticket.
